Some celebrity parents such as Megan Fox break away from gender stereotypes and raise their children to make their own choices on what they want to wear or who they want to become. Fox has been seen letting her first son Noah wear dresses because that is what he is most comfortable in. As a parent, Fox wants her children to feel confident in the choices they make and gender stereotypes can be detrimental to a child’s growth.

Jada Pickett Smith: Celebrity kids Jaden and Willow Smith has been making headlines for their actions, but Jada Pickett Smith always stands behind her children! According to Usmagazine.com, Smith claimed to be a unconventional parent for how she allows her children to make their own choices instead of telling them what she validates as okay. Many people have been surprised by Jaden fashion choices and willow’s choice to shave her head. She believes it’s empowering to let her children put themselves first!

2. Adele: Powerhouse singer Adele is not only a force to be reckoned with musically, but also has a voice when it comes to breaking gender stereotypes. In an interview with Time.com, the singer expressed her excitement for the future of her son Angelo. She excited to see who he will fall in love with, who his best friends will be, and what movies he will enjoy! So far it looks like Frozen has been one of his favorites since the celebrity child wore a Princess Elsa costume to Disneyland!

Carrie Fisher: The legendary Carrie Fisher did not believe in enforcing gender roles on her daughter Billie Lourd. According to Teenvogue.com, the Scream Queens star was named Billie was one of ways Fisher showed that gender didn’t matter. The celebrity mom took pride in showing her daughter that men and woman are equal and all that mattered was being a strong person!

4. Bryce Dallas Howard: Jurassic World star wanted her daughter to lead the way instead of instilling gender roles in Beatrice. According to People.com, allowed her daughter to wear hand-me-downs from her brother Theodore. Her celebrity child was also bald for a long period of time and her gender did not appear prominent. Howard had no issue with what other people thought of her daughter because she was focused on letting Beatrice make her own choices.

5. Jillian Michaels: Famous fitness trainer Jillian Michaels is okay with having her son Phoenix  follow his daughter Lukensia’s choices. According to Huffingtonpost.com, Phoenix enjoys wearing heels and playing with dolls. Michaels does not tell her son these choices are off limits because she believes it’s okay to like things that are traditionally stereotyped for girls only.
